Role description
Overview
A growing, multi-site service organization is seeking a Data Engineer to build a modern data foundation. A recently hired CFO is leading operational and systems improvements. Current systems are fragmented and heavily manual. This project will establish a scalable Snowflake-based data stack to unify data across HR, CRM, and finance systems and support future analytics.
Key Responsibilities
• Design and build end-to-end data pipelines (ETL/ELT) using Fivetran or similar
• Implement and manage Snowflake data warehouse architecture
• Develop transformation layers using DBT (bronze → silver models)
• Integrate data from HRIS, CRM, corporate card, and AP systems
• Clean, normalize, and model multi-source data for downstream BI use
• Partner with finance and operations to ensure data accuracy and usability
Ideal Candidate
• Data Engineer with hands-on experience in Snowflake, DBT, and ETL tools (Fivetran preferred)
• Strong background in multi-source data integration and modeling
• Experience working with SaaS business systems (HRIS, CRM, finance)
• Pragmatic, execution-oriented; comfortable in a build-from-scratch environment
• Able to operate independently in an early-stage data function
